WebMay 19, 2024 · To list the partition table of a device, invoke the fdisk command with the -l option, followed by the device name. For example to list the /dev/sda partition table and partitions you would run: fdisk -l /dev/sda. When no device is given as an argument, fdisk will print partition tables of all devices listed in the /proc/partitions file: fdisk -l. I know that cgdisk shows all partition codes while … Webgdisk supports four attributes: system partition, read-only, hidden, and do not automount. You can set other attributes, but their numbers aren't translated into anything useful. You can display your partition summary information using the p command, and if you want this level of detail, use the i command to view the detailed information on each partition. You can then cut-and-paste this information to a text file and save it.
